      4/24/24-Truck dropped at Big O Tires in *******, ******* to get front brake rotors replaced.4/25/24-Front brakes replaced at Big O Tires in *******, WY. I was charged $1019.31 which covered new brake pads, rotors and calipers. ( ******* ********** Werks later said that the calipers did not need to be replaced and were an unnecessary up charge from Big O).4/26/24-Picked up truck from Big O tires and assumed everything was finished.4/27/24-4/28/24- out of town, truck stationary.4/29/24-using truck for errands in the evening when the BRAKE dash light came on. I determined that the truck did not have any brake fluid in the reservoir.4/30/24-I called Big O Tires and informed them of the issue. Big O asked me to bring the truck back to the shop. 4/30/24-After inspection, Big O Tires told me that they could not locate the brake fluid leak and suspected that it was coming from the rear brakes. Big O told me they could not open the rear brakes and did not know how to work on rear drum brakes and referred me to ******* Hole Auto Werks shop to fix the issue.5/1/24- ******* Hole Auto Werks located the brake fluid leak and determined that the fluid was leaking from the new front caliper that Big O had just installed and not the rear brakes. I told Auto Werks to repair the defective work that had been done by *****. Auto Werks ended up replacing the brand new caliper and the pads on the passenger front tire and charged me $555.17 for parts and labor to fix Big O's mistake.5/2/24- I took the bill from Auto Werks to Big O and was told that they could not refund any of the bill from Auto Werks because I had not warrantied the parts through them and I had a different shop do the work. I had the work repaired at Auto Werks in good faith after being referred to them by Big O to finish the job. I believe that Big O tires is at fault for the second bill due to faulty parts and service and should be liable for refunding the $555.17 that I had to pay Auto Werks to fix their work.
